Output 2579fd7fa3f732749954db65636b951e7e42bbb37ff9a67e7e2d990af7bebda7:0

value
586030
script pubkey
OP_0 OP_PUSHBYTES_20 1d085ca2b43670f55e6615ae89a8a148989cc660
address
bc1qr5y9eg45xec02hnxzkhgn29pfzvfe3nq00j569
transaction
2579fd7fa3f732749954db65636b951e7e42bbb37ff9a67e7e2d990af7bebda7
confirmations
908
spent
true